Water Damage Restoration in Scottsdale, AZ
Water damage restoration services involve the process of repairing and restoring properties affected by water intrusion due to leaks, flooding, or plumbing failures. These projects can include removing standing water, drying out affected areas, cleaning and disinfecting surfaces, and repairing structural damage caused by moisture. Homeowners typically seek this service when experiencing visible water intrusion or after a flood event, aiming to prevent further deterioration, mold growth, and costly repairs.
Before requesting water damage restoration, property owners often want to understand the extent of the damage, the areas affected, and the scope of work involved. It is important to assess whether there is hidden damage behind walls or under flooring, and to determine if mold remediation is necessary. Clear communication about the process, timeline, and any potential disruptions to daily routines can help homeowners make informed decisions about restoring their property efficiently and effectively.

Common Water Damage Restoration Jobs
Water Extraction - removing standing water to prevent further damage and mold growth.
Structural Drying - using specialized equipment to thoroughly dry affected building materials.
Mold Remediation - identifying and removing mold caused by water intrusion.
Content Restoration - restoring or cleaning belongings damaged by water exposure.
Leak Repair - fixing sources of water intrusion to prevent future damage.
Water Damage Assessment - evaluating the extent of damage for effective restoration planning.
Water Damage Restoration Questions
What causes water damage in homes? Water damage can result from leaks, burst pipes, roof leaks, or appliance failures, leading to moisture intrusion in various areas.
How can water damage affect property? It can lead to structural issues, mold growth, and damage to personal belongings if not addressed promptly.
What are common signs of water damage? Look for discoloration, musty odors, warped surfaces, or visible water stains on walls and ceilings.
What should property owners do after water intrusion? It’s important to remove standing water, dry affected areas, and contact a professional for proper restoration and mitigation.
